Abstract

A CdSe optical parametric oscillator (OPO) was demonstrated to operate at 12.07 µm with a maximum output power of 170 mW at a pulse repetition frequency of 1.2 kHz pumped at 2.09 µm with 14.64 W from an acousto-optic Q-switched Ho:YAG laser. To the best of our knowledge, 12.07 µm is the longest wavelength obtained with a 2-μm laser-pumped CdSe OPO. Besides, the angular tuning curve for type II CdSe was also investigated, and the idler wavelength from the OPO could be tuned from 10.24 to 12.07 µm.
